time-saving convenience
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ase 'time-saving convenience' is correct and usable in written English.
You could use this phrase when talking about products or services that help save time. For example, "The online grocery store provides a time-saving convenience for busy families."

Linguistic Context
The phrase "time-saving convenience" functions as a noun phrase, often acting as a subject complement or an object of a preposition. It describes a quality or characteristic of something, emphasizing both its ability to save time and its convenience. As noted by Ludwig AI, the phrase is usable in written English.

FAQs
How can I rephrase "time-saving convenience" for variety?
You can use alternatives such as "efficient convenience", "practical time saver", or "quick and easy solution", depending on the context.
Is "time-saving convenience" appropriate for formal writing?
Yes, "time-saving convenience" is appropriate for formal writing. However, ensure the context clearly demonstrates both the time-saving and convenience aspects. Consider using a more formal alternative like "efficient convenience" if greater formality is needed.
What's the difference between "time-saving convenience" and "convenience"?
"Convenience" refers generally to ease and accessibility. "Time-saving convenience" specifically highlights that the convenience also results in a reduction of time spent, emphasizing efficiency as a key benefit.
